Just made a 40 yard spinner target

My shooting range is all uphill and there’s only trees to mount targets on, so I weld heavy wire to the target and wrap it onto the tree lol. Works great. I had to replace my 12 gauge steel spinners because they finally got too bent up. This time I used 1/4 inch plate, and I think it’s going to hold up. The largest disk is one inch and the smallest one is a little bit smaller than a .177 pellet. I’m going to make one for 60 yards and one for 100 yards. oldsparky, the round stock is 3/16 cold rolled, and the spacers are pieces of heavy wire to keep them apart. I was just shooting at the little disk and you can cut pellets in half on it, they hit the metal backstop sheet in two places. Here’s a picture of the smallest disk and a .177 pellet, the 1/4 inch plate turns the little ones into blades.
